We are recruiting a Validation Engineer with experience in validating electronic equipment and systems. The selected candidate will join the team and collaborate closely to develop and execute automated test sequences, as well as actively participate in equipment validation testing projects. Responsibilities: * Execution of equipment testing projects, including: * + Vibration testing. + Impact testing. + Thermal vacuum chamber (TVAC) testing. + EMC testing (radiated and conducted emissions), among others. * Development and execution of automated test sequences using Python. * Use of laboratory instrumentation such as oscilloscopes, multimeters, and spectrum analyzers. * Rigorous documentation of test results and preparation of detailed technical reports. * Active collaboration within a multidisciplinary team, ensuring effective communication and continuous coordination to meet project deadlines and objectives. **What We Offer:** * Participation in a dynamic and collaborative team with a high level of expertise. * Opportunities for growth and development across various areas of electronics. * A challenging project in an innovative environment, with potential continuity into other projects within the business unit. * Travel expenses and per diems. * A participative, inclusive, and dynamic work environment—we love working as a team! **Requirements:** --------------- * Degree in Electronic Engineering, Telecommunications Engineering, or a related field. * Experience in validating electronic systems and equipment. * Advanced knowledge of Python for developing automated test sequences. * Experience operating laboratory instrumentation: oscilloscopes, multimeters, spectrum analyzers, etc. * Experience conducting physical tests such as vibration, impact, TVAC, and EMC. * Strong teamwork, effective communication, and organizational skills. * High technical proficiency in writing documentation and generating technical reports. Desired Profile: We seek a versatile profile—not only specialized in validation but also interested in other areas of electronics. The selected candidate should feel comfortable collaborating on circuit design and simulation projects, PCB design and routing, as well as hardware or firmware verification for FPGAs.
